                  I was saying to myself :
                  "Hey, I'm paying for a VMWare Workstation thing,", so I took a FreeBSD DVD ISO from the source (scary, BitTorrent loaded it in 35 minutes  :D) and installed a "everything but Xwindows stuff".

                  I wish I had noted down what packages I had to load afterwards, but libiconv (from GNU) and gmake were needed.

                  In imspector.h, this is included :
                  #include <iconv.h>That one is not ok.
                  I used a
                  find /usr - name iconv.h (found it in /usr/local/include)
                  and included THAT iconv.h file, otherwise many errors in "icqprotocolplugin.cpp" will pop up.

                  I modified my Makefile slightly (only leaving the log plugging MySQL) and I had to correct icqprotocolplugin.cpp on line (appr.) 671 looks like
                  const char *inbuf = string;
                  because iconv() is defined as such.

                  A make would actually build the thing !

                  Having set the PREFIX in the Makefile correctly would even put the files on the right place.
                  A ldconfig was needed to indicate the access to the .so library files, because inspector uses the high tech "late 'dynamic' binding".

                                @WielkoDuch:

                                I've managed to add GG protocol to config page and as a result to the config file. In /usr/local/pkg/imspector.xml I have added
                                <option><name>GaduGadu</name>
                                <value>gg</value></option>

                                Now gg_protocol=on is added in config if selected on config page. First step made but no result in log. Any help ?

                                What you are probably missing is the redirect.  In function imspector_proto_to_port() in imspector.inc you'll find the protocol to port mappings.  Figure out what port GaduGadu is and add a case entry for it.  If you get it working, I'll update the build with the fix.  Thanks

                                  Hi

                                  Seems to be working.
                                  gg port is 8074, after restart of imspector it is working for 1/2 hour, finally. But there is sth with config, I cannot add Gadu-Gadu as the only one protocol on config page in WebGui, only with any other protocol 'gg_protocol=on' is added to config file.
                                  I will watch it working and give report.

                                        Something I ran into.  When removing this package, immediately the protocols in question broke on our network.  After re-installing the package, stopping the service and then removing the package, IM traffic was restored.  I suspect that on de-install, the firewall rules aren't getting pulled out to intercept IM traffic.
